16# This test shows the importance of not corrupting the order of line
17# table information. When multiple lines are given for the same
18# address the compiler usually lists these in the order in which we
19# would expect to encounter them. When stepping through nested inline
20# frames the last line given for an address is assumed by GDB to be
21# the most inner frame, and this is what GDB displays.
22#
23# If we corrupt the order of the line table entries then GDB will
24# display the wrong line as being the inner most frame.
